Transaction 56f62b31846aa72522a1baec774076ec390f61f80c21130f130516950924e445

1 Input
2 Outputs
  • 56f62b31846aa72522a1baec774076ec390f61f80c21130f130516950924e445:0
  • value  14274055
    address  3PnMm8uqWpNbCiF3h3Jaonai1KtaSwg67j
  • 56f62b31846aa72522a1baec774076ec390f61f80c21130f130516950924e445:1
  • value  1602778
    address  39caWfvs7ZA8ub33GHqTgTm2Ba5DhQjLqw